## Runbook: Slimming the `corvid-api` Image

Use the multi-stage build in `Dockerfile.slim`. Strip debug symbols, drop build toolchains, and keep only the runtime layer. Verify size with `ferrut image inspect` before pushing to the Quillbrook registry.

The slim image still needs registry push credentials in `build.env`. Insert the registry token line directly below.

secret setting of yagep-bahif: LEDGER_TOKEN8=7eb0ad88

Subject: DR drill — cold storage archival, Friday

Hi Merit, this Friday we'll rehearse recovery of the Fenwold cold storage buckets. Scope: restore the archive manifest, verify checksums on three sampled buckets, and confirm the retention ledger rebuilds cleanly. Please block two hours and hold the release train during the window. The vault recovery passphrase for the drill is:

vault phrase of yaguf-hahaf = druath-holix

### TICKET-2907: Sign-Off Required — PDF Invoice Renderer Update

This ticket tracks the upgrade of the Quartermill invoice renderer to the new layout engine. For those just joining the team: this component generates every customer-facing PDF invoice, so changes require careful review of font embedding, pagination, and currency formatting before release. Please run the full fixture comparison suite and attach the diff report to this ticket. Sign-off must come from the engineer designated below.

approver of hahog-hahap = Ulaath Praael

Ticket: Missed pick-up — survey instrument crate

Hey dispatch, the crate of Terraline levelling instruments at the Coldbrook site office didn't get collected yesterday — courier apparently came before the crate was staged. Site foreman is a bit grumpy since the crew needs them at Renfold by Thursday. Can we reschedule for tomorrow morning? When the courier arrives, apply the hand-over instruction noted below.

dispatch memo: the sorius tamius courier leaves the praeth ledger at gate 4873 under passcode 928014